Our issue began less than a week after we left the dealership with the NEW Audi. The technology specialist walked us through how to soft reboot. Still did not work, It has been in the shop 2 additional times for a "known issue", kept for several days. The issue is that the MMI repeatedly goes into update mode, calls drop, screen goes blank so we have no back up camera. Fault messages, no navigation, basically anything to do with the navigation is inoperable. Was told by our Service Manager that it would not be eligible for the Lemon Law since there is no fix so it cannot be repaired 3x for the same problem. We were also told Audi USA does not want the dealership to replace the module but rather wants us to wait for the software fix. Hard boots, soft boots do not work for more than a few hours and it goes back into the update mode all over again.

Emailed Audi America and they are so sorry for our frustration but offered no fix other than to bring it into the dealership. We would like for it to be purchased back from Audi and be done with it.

Extremely disappointed that it is now over 3 months for a new Audi off the lot and there is NO Fix. The car is beautiful but it is cursed!
